Output 51fb4ea9c4ea30dac1577ecc7990e4bbf479b8c750c10a817066b3d3fe757a76:1

value
41624000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2b440d92fb7aa45fa1a7da512f4e33459d0aba42 OP_EQUAL
address
9vP3F3b9qVEhiSNKLqELdMzEx3sQhNbDpm
transaction
51fb4ea9c4ea30dac1577ecc7990e4bbf479b8c750c10a817066b3d3fe757a76